
Spain’s national team camp is buzzing — not just with preparations for the high-stakes UEFA Nations League semi-final against France, but also with some top-tier trolling between two of La Roja’s brightest young stars: Lamine Yamal and Dean Huijsen.
Fresh off his blockbuster move to Real Madrid, Huijsen has joined the Spain squad riding a wave of hype. The 20-year-old center-back, who just completed a standout season at Bournemouth, is set to become a key part of Madrid’s future after Los Blancos swooped in with a €50 million deal.

But before he links up with his new club for the FIFA Club World Cup, Huijsen’s focus is firmly on the national team — and on keeping spirits high in camp.
That’s where the Instagram banter comes in. In a recent post showing the pair in training, Yamal and Huijsen didn’t miss a chance to poke fun at each other.

Huijsen dropped a cheeky “Mi hijo 🥰” (My son) in the comments, only for Yamal to hit back with “Mi nuevo juguete 😍” (My new toy). The playful exchange quickly caught fire among fans, racking up tens of thousands of likes and hundreds of replies
